There’s no credible confirmation that Ibrahima Konaté has signed a new contract with Liverpool. In fact, recent developments indicate the opposite

Current Status: No New Contract Yet

 

Contract Talks Underway

Konaté has been offered a new contract by Liverpool—and has acknowledged this. However, he has made it clear that he hasn’t signed anything yet, describing the matter as “another conversation.”

 

No Agreement Reached So Far

Both Konaté and the club have yet to agree on terms, with negotiations still ongoing.

 

He’s Interested—But Only on the Right Terms

Konaté has expressed that he “would love” to sign a new deal—but only on terms he finds acceptable.

 

Reports of Rejection or Stalling

Liverpool apparently offered new terms, which Konaté has now rejected—not once but twice—raising concerns that negotiations have stalled.

 

Contract Term & Transfer Speculation

 

Contract Expires in 2026

His current deal runs until June 2026, so as of now, he still has time—but that window is tightening.

 

Real Madrid (and Others) Interested

Real Madrid, among other major clubs, are eyeing Konaté—especially given he may leave on a free transfer next summer if no new deal is signed.

Liverpool have reportedly placed a €50 million asking price on him—suggesting they’d prefer a transfer now rather than losing him for free in 2026.

 

TL;DR — Has he signed a new deal?

 

No. Ibrahima Konaté has not signed a new contract with Liverpool.

Negotiations are ongoing, but no agreement has been reached yet. Reports suggest he’s turned down terms more than once, raising the likelihood he could depart when his contract expires unless both sides find common ground.
